Output ead5123661b551b2ef2fdabaa2faa1aada0aa09cdf3a1062616183b23cb33ad9:5

value
263531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b1bdde1916081a09e3b9a3650273345ce197467 OP_EQUAL
address
3BTMcHPsNs5htfMUFn4ahEiRRcPTzJCWtp
transaction
ead5123661b551b2ef2fdabaa2faa1aada0aa09cdf3a1062616183b23cb33ad9
spent
true